Understanding Smart Walker GPS Elderly Solutions: What and Why

Smart walker GPS elderly solutions enhance traditional mobility aids by integrating GPS tracking, fall detection sensors, and digital connectivity. Unlike standard walkers, these devices automatically detect falls, illuminate paths in low light, provide caregivers with real-time location updates, and can even predict pre-fall risks with AI algorithms introduced as of 2024.

The market size for smart walker GPS elderly devices is on a sharp upward trajectory—currently at $1.7 billion (2024)—with forecasts exceeding $2.73 billion by 2032 (source). Growth is propelled by the increasing elderly population, the rising prevalence of dementia, and the demand for safer independent living options.

Traditional walkers pose frustrations—unstable on uneven terrain, unsafe at night, and impossible to track if wandering occurs. Smart walkers with GPS and sensors not only address these dangers but also reduce caregiver anxiety. However, there are still complexities: battery life, device malfunctions, data privacy, and premium costs can challenge daily use and adoption.

How to Choose and Set Up a Smart Walker GPS for the Elderly: Step-by-Step

1. Assess the User’s Physical and Cognitive Needs

Start by defining primary concerns: Is the main need fall detection, or does wandering risk due to memory issues outweigh all else? Factor in the user’s ability to operate or learn basic tech.

2. Match Essential Features with User Preferences

Prioritize features that address real needs—such as AI risk prediction if falls have occurred frequently, or tele-rehabilitation for stroke recovery. Avoid paying for fancy extras the user won’t use.

3. Compare Models for Ergonomics & Battery Life

Test adjustable handles, path lighting, and braking reliability. Always check real-world battery life and the user’s comfort with regular charging.

4. Understand Price Ranges and Insurance Coverage

Expect significant investment costs with premium smart features. As of 2024, average price data is limited, but related device markets indicate high initial outlays. Inquire with Medicare or private insurers about eligibility for durable medical equipment reimbursement—this is especially vital for larger purchases or institutional settings. Coverage updates for 2026 may shift what’s included; check yearly.

🔥 Hacks & Tricks: Use the mobile app to create geofenced safe zones for outdoor walks. Set automatic text alerts to caregivers if the user exits a predefined area—a feature rarely utilized but life-saving for wandering risks.

Don’t assume immediate comfort with new tech. Schedule short, hands-on training focused on essential features: fall response, app alerts, charging, and emergency contact setup. Build battery checks and software updates into a weekly schedule.

7. Plan for Ongoing Troubleshooting and Support

Have a plan for battery replacements, software glitches, and technical support. Store helpline numbers and warranty info in the walker’s accessory pouch or inside the app.

Advanced Analysis & Common Pitfalls with Smart Walker GPS Devices

While smart walker GPS elderly devices promise safety and independence, some real-world roadblocks affect daily usability:

  • High Initial Costs: The premium for built-in GPS and sensors can be prohibitive, especially for those without robust insurance.
  • Privacy Concerns: Always-on GPS and fall alerts mean sensitive location or movement data is tracked, so data security must be prioritized. Some caregivers and users hesitate due to privacy worries (source).
  • Battery Life & Reliability: Users report battery life drain and the need for frequent recharging. Device malfunctions—including false fall alerts or missed notifications—still occur, sometimes due to software bugs (source).
  • Learning Curve: Some seniors find smart tech intimidating. Training is essential; otherwise, core features may be misused or ignored.
  • Insurance Limitations: Coverage for these devices varies hugely, potentially blocking access for those most in need, especially in lower-income areas.
Feature Traditional Walker Smart Walker GPS Elderly
Fall Detection None Sensor-based, includes AI risk prediction
Location Tracking No GPS Integrated real-time GPS, geofencing
Lighting & Visibility Manual only or none sensor-activated lighting for night use
Insurance Coverage Usually covered Partial or limited; varies by plan/country
Training/Learning Curve Low Medium to high
Common Complaints Falls, no night navigation, wandering risk Price, privacy, reliability, battery

Clinical performance is improving—2026 models tout miniaturized sensors and sharper GPS—but published independent reliability data is still scarce. Most claims come from manufacturers, so it’s wise to cross-reference user reviews and consult with trusted mobility specialists. FAQ

How accurate are smart walker GPS elderly devices at detecting falls?

Accuracy has improved with 2024–2026 models, especially with the addition of AI-powered prediction. However, no large-scale independent studies exist, and false alarms still occur. It’s best to complement sensor detection with regular check-ins for highest safety.

Are these walkers covered by Medicare or insurance?

Some advanced smart walkers are now classified as durable medical equipment, making them eligible for Medicare or insurance reimbursement. Coverage still varies widely; always verify with your plan before purchasing.

What are the most common complaints from real users?

Major complaints include high initial cost, short battery life, device malfunctions, and a steep learning curve. Privacy concerns about continuous tracking are also reported. Carefully review all technical features and real-world feedback before choosing a model.

What should I look for in the best ergonomic design?

Look for adjustable, padded grips, sensor-activated lighting, reliable brakes for uneven terrain, and easy-to-use digital interfaces. These features improve comfort, safety, and usability, especially over long periods of daily use.

Can smart walker GPS devices be integrated with other home health tools?

Yes. The latest models sync with home monitoring systems, health apps, and some telehealth platforms, providing seamless tracking and support. Integration boosts safety and extends independence—especially for those managing multiple health conditions.
